SPOKES is a new opportunity for Senior High teens in the diocese of Spokane to assist in the work of diocesean convention. 'SPOKES' refers to the spokes of a wheel hub; likewise the youth who serve with this team will be helping us connect and roll along through the social media presence and/or the church governmental work of convention.
Teens who are interested in the social media part of this opportunity should have some experience with social media. They should show a willingness to interact with a variety of people and work with our leadership on our social media presence.
Teens who have an interest in the organizational functioning of the Episcopal Church should consider being part of the team of ‘runners’ who will assist as needed with the convention processes. They should be able to move about and follow organizational directions easily. Teens who serve as runners should perhaps have some interest in wider church life and/or parliamentary process.
SPOKES will also include social time (and other silliness) in between the work we are gathering to do. The teens participating in SPOKES will be carefully supervised by adult leaders in the diocese.
